Depending on the role, there’s one more question I find as useful as the 3–4 above: “What do you wish people knew about you / your project that they don’t?” I’ve written some about why I love it, but short version: it’s an unbeatable gauge of a candidate’s self-awareness, ability to be honestly introspective, and willingness to think from the POV of others.
